Rising commodities prices partially offset bad news about manufacturing activity, the plunging dollar, and record crude oil prices to create a plateau on Wall Street today. The Dow ended down 7.49 at 12,258.90, the Nasdaq down 12.88 at 2,258.60, and the S&P 500 barely up, 0.71 to 1331.34. "There's not a single stitch of good news out there," an asset manager told Reuters.
